Paper and card are the everyday workhorses of graphic products. A cereal box, a paperback cover, a greetings card, a pizza takeaway box, a magazine and a luxury perfume carton are all built from sheet cellulose, yet each uses a different weight, finish and structure chosen for the job. The graphic designer who knows the difference between 80gsm copier paper, 300gsm folding boxboard and double-wall corrugated board can specify a product that prints crisply, folds without cracking, protects its contents and recycles cleanly.
This note covers the graphic-products objectives for paper and card: how papers, cards, boards and corrugated boards are classified by weight in grams per square metre (gsm); the stock forms they are sold in; the properties that matter for printing, folding and protection; their environmental impact through recycling and sustainable forestry; and the typical uses that decide which grade you reach for.
